Mark David Chapman (born May 10, 1955) is an American murderer who shot and killed John Lennon at the entrance to the Dakota apartment building in Manhattan in New York City on December 8, 1980.

On the day of the murder, David Bowie was appearing on Broadway in the play 'The Elephant Man'. "I was second on his list," Bowie later said. "Chapman had a front-row ticket to 'The Elephant Man' the next night. John and Yoko were supposed to sit front-row for that show too. So the night after John was killed there were three empty seats in the front row. I can’t tell you how difficult that was to go on. I almost didn’t make it through the performance."
